Transaction

fbde8e8076603888b8ab2d8d9709cae836b277fd2d30ae4dc9010e1defdbc3f9
297,690 confirmations
Timestamp
1595467543
Block640,359
Fee124,767 sats
Fee rate107.7 sats/vB
view on mempool.space

Inputs & Outputs